Description
Technical field
The utility model is related to Integral ceiling field more particularly to a kind of PTC heating modules heaters.
Background technology
Currently, often installing and using heater on the Integral ceiling in bathroom, heater relies primarily on PTC heating modules and adds
Heat, the power generally used are all 2600 watts, and existing heater is blown after being heated air by PTC heating blocks by wind turbine
Go out, hot wind meeting consumption of calorie during circulation, the hot blast temperature actually blown out is well below the temperature that PTC heating blocks heat
Degree, the needs of cannot meeting winter and use, if replacing powerful PTC heating blocks, the electric energy consumed therewith can also increase.

In use, air is blown into heater main body by wind turbine by air inlet, and is generated heat by the PTC of air inlet
Module carries out primary heating, and the warm wind after primary heating circulates in heater main body, warm wind consumption of calorie in the process of circulation,
The temperature of warm wind reduces, and the warm wind that temperature reduces is blown out after carrying out reheating by the PTC heating modules of air outlet, blowout
Warm air temperature will not consume, and can directly increase indoor temperature, meet the needs of user;When user needs the room heated
Interior temperature can also selectively pass through the PTC of the PTC heating modules or air outlet that control switch connection air inlet when not high
Heating module.
An original heating module is divided into the feelings that two heating modules can be constant in heating power by the utility model
So that heat will not be lossy during heater blowout hot wind under condition, can also meet the needs of different indoor temperatures.
